***Get the Most Out of Clearance!***

1) Keep in mind that many items will transcend into more than one season. In other words, the item might be in style longer.
2) Bomber jacket on the rack in July?? Put it away in the back of your closet until the winter. (Make sure it'll be in style then!)
3)One of the most important things to look for on the clearance rack: Quality. Don't go for things that look dingy, worn, damaged (unless you can sew!), or not made with quality materials (i.e. Shirts costs $3...does it LOOK like it cost $3??!)

There are unwritten (well, in blogs/magazines maybe!) rules in fashion. From a very young age, when we're taught to dress ourselves, most were told that the colors have to match or "go together". But rules in fashion are only met to be broken...how else would trends be started!

The clashing patterns is a difficult trend to wear and should probably be reserved for just the bold and the daring (More than likely Aries, Leo, Libra, and Aquarius); those people who aren't afraid to be talked about a little. For trying out this trend and escaping a total fashion disaster, I recommend that you:


-Mix patterns with a color in common.

-Add a solid color that's complementary color to both patterns and makes them come together cohesively.

-Have confidence in your ensemble! Let's just face it: Without it no one is gonna be able to pull it off! Stick to your gut. Chances are, if it feels right...it is right (or you can make people believe it is!).
